Can you use FB for Keyword Research?
-
Are there any tools out there or any other means that use FB newsfeeds or any FB data to help discover keywords?

Not exactly like some of the other tools out there, but you can kind of get to this by using things like:
- [keyword] + site:facebook.com search at Google. For example: https://encrypted.google.com/search?hl=en&q="hot+dogs"+site:facebook.com, record the number of results (698,000) and then compare against another search.
- Use Facebook's Audience Insights and advertising tools to get audience amount estimates. This is demographic data but similar to trying to find volumes on keywords, it gives you a rough idea of how much search potential certain groups can provide.
- Google Advanced search: https://encrypted.google.com/advanced_search Again, using the Facebook.com quaifier, you'll find a lot of other search options there that can help you refine your search and get at least some idea on numbers.
That's a start so you're not making complete guesses at least. Cheers!
